在安卓系统中,每个应用程序都有一个唯一的数字签名,用于验证应用程序的身份和完整性。通过查看应用程序的签名,您可以确定该应用程序是否来自可信的开发者,并且没有被篡改过。下面将介绍几种常见的查看安卓应用程序签名的方法。
方法一:使用命令行工具
1. 首先,打开您的电脑的命令行终端。
2. 将您的安卓设备连接到电脑上,并确保已经启用了开发者模式。
3. 输入以下命令:
adb shell
这将使您进入设备的Shell环境。
4. 输入以下命令以查找您要查看签名的应用程序的包名:
pm list packages | grep 应用程序名称
这将显示与您输入的应用程序名称匹配的所有包名。
5. 输入以下命令以查看应用程序的签名:
dumpsys package 包名 | grep cert
注意:将“包名”替换为第4步中找到的应用程序的包名。
输入以上命令后,您将看到应用程序的签名信息,包括证书指纹和签名公钥等。
方法二:使用第三方应用程序
如果您不熟悉命令行工具或不愿使用命令行,您还可以使用一些第三方应用程序来查看安卓应用程序的签名。以下是一些流行的应用程序:
1. APK Signature Scheme v2 Signer:这是一个非常简单易用的应用程序,可以查看apk文件的签名信息,包括证书指纹、签名算法等。您可以在Google Play商店中找到并下载该应用程序。
2. KeyTool GUI:这是一个基于Java的工具,可以查看Android APK文件的签名信息。您可以在KeyTool GUI的官方网站上下载和安装该工具。
以上就是几种常见的查看安卓应用程序签名的方法。无论您是使用命令行工具还是第三方应用程序,都可以轻松地查看到应用程序的签名信息,以确保应用程序的真实性和完整性。一般来说,只有来自可信的开发者并没有被篡改过的应用程序才值得您信任和安装。如果您发现某个应用程序的签名不匹配或有异常,最好不要安装它,以避免潜在的风险。